Acid Wash Essentials: A Guide to the Perfect Fade
Cracking that perfect acid wash fade requires a keen eye and some serious skill. It's more than just slapping on some bleach – it's about understanding the process, choosing the right products, and knowing how to manipulate them for a truly unique result. Whether you're aiming for that classic vintage aesthetic or something more modern, getting your acid wash fade on point is all about paying attention to detail.
- To begin, it's crucial to select the suitable bleach solution. You want something that's potent enough to create those cool patterns but not so strong that it damages your fabric.
- Next, you need to meticulously apply the bleach, working in sections and using a brush or sponge for even application.
- Remember that bleach reacts with the fabric over time. So, it's essential to observe the process regularly and rinse your fabric once you achieve the desired fade.
Transforming to Blissful: The Evolution of Acid Wash
Acid wash started as a radical cultural phenomenon in the 70s, with its distinctive look quickly becoming a symbol of rebellious attitude. This technique involved applying acid to denim, creating an random pattern that often showed off abraded areas.
